A few years back, loanDepot was contemplating going public and even issued an S-1 with the SEC. The deal fell apart because the lender was displeased with the valuation calculated by its underwriters. But thanks to the Trump trade wars, a slowing world economy and more, rates are falling and originations are looking up. Perhaps, the mortgage IPO window is starting to open again?
